CALIFORNIA STATE AUDITOR Report 2023-133 | January 2024 Table 1 Contracts Among the City of Anaheim, Visit Anaheim, and the Chamber Fiscal Years 2012–13 Through 2021–22 CONTRACT TERM SOURCE AMOUNT CONTRACT CONTRACT DESCRIPTION (Calendar Year) OF FUNDS DISBURSED Anaheim tourism district assessment contract Entered into in 2010 City pays 75 percent of the tourism district and currently extends Tourism assessment funds (less the city’s administrative costs) $111,220,000 automatically each district assessment to Visit Anaheim for providing convention services year, unless terminated and promoting tourism, among other activities. Contracts the Economic recovery services contract City convention, city of Anaheim City contracted with Visit Anaheim to expedite sports, and entered into with the city’s economic recovery, including restoration 2020–indefinite 6,500,000 entertainment Visit Anaheim of hotel occupancy rates and convention center venue fund bookings back to pre-COVID-19 pandemic levels. Volleyball retention contract City contracted with Visit Anaheim to secure Anaheim City 2017–2020 980,000 as the host city for various volleyball events and to general fund recognize Anaheim as a sponsor of USA Volleyball. Other 190,000 VISIT ANAHEIM TOTAL RECEIVED $118,890,000 Anaheim tourism district assessment subcontract Visit Anaheim transfers 3.5 percent of the tourism Subcontract that district assessment funds it receives from the city Visit Anaheim Tourism district to the Chamber. The Chamber is to fund programs, 2010–2023* $4,430,000† entered into with assessment funds activities, and services benefitting the assessed the Chamber hotels and resorts in Anaheim as well as the tourism and convention industry. Sponsorship agreements City economic City sponsorships of various Chamber events 2015–2016, reinvestment fund 650,000 including job fairs, economic conferences, and a 2019–2020 and economic golf tournament. development fund Shop-and-dine-local contract Contracts the City Implementation of an online platform to promote 2020–2021 500,000 city of Anaheim general fund local businesses during the pandemic. entered into with the Chamber Anaheim Enterprise Zone City funds paid to the Chamber to perform certain City 2012–2013 550,000 services related to the administration of the Anaheim general fund Enterprise Zone Program Other 90,000 CHAMBER OF COMMERCE TOTAL RECEIVED $6,220,000 Source: Auditor analyses of city contracts, a related subcontract, and financial records from the city and Visit Anaheim. * Visit Anaheim canceled the contract with the Chamber, effective September 2023. † Amount includes funds Visit Anaheim disbursed to the Chamber under the tourism district assessment subcontract from calendar years 2012 through 2022. Because Visit Anaheim’s 2022 audited financial statements were not available, the expenditure of $660,000 for that fiscal year is unaudited.
